The 900Global Reality Check carries on the success of the Reality high-performance bowling ball series. This ball introduces the S84 Beta Hybrid coverstock. This version of the S84 offers a big angular reaction at the backend. The Disturbance core has a unique asymmetric shape that gives bowlers the RG and Differential numbers that are desired for a powerful reaction.

 I drilled up the Zen Soul and the Reality Check about 5 weeks ago. I have now been able to throw them both in multiple sets. I have been (lucky enough) to be over 700 multiple times with both balls already this season. I want to start by saying both balls have truly impressed me. Let's start with the Zen Soul. This by far is the best Zen I have thrown out of all 3 for me. I usually like to see a touch more angle on the back part of the lane then what the first 2 showed me is part of the reason for that. Although the Soul does not have a sharp back end motion the ball retains a ton of energy all the way through the pin deck and has drive you can count on shot after shot even when playing deeper on the lane at a variety of angles through the fronts. Total hook surprisingly was only about 1-2 boards less then the GEM and the Soul seems to give me much more predictability. This is a ball I would put in almost anyone's hands and know they will like it.
Now for the Reality Check, this ball fits my eyes so well and what I love to see on the lane. Cleaner through the front and big response to the back of the pattern. You can really open your angles late in a set and never worry this ball wont get back and still get the corner pins out. For me on the house shot I bowl on most, The Reality Check is only truly 1 board less hook over all with my feet and can get through the arrows in the same areas as the Zen Soul. The breakpoint seems to be 2-3 feet longer, with like I said before a significantly more pronounced change of direction on the dry boards. So if you like to throw it to a spot and know it will hook off of it, this ball is perfect for you. I would throw this on anything that is medium oil or more and know that I can still get it down lane.

I drilled my Reality Check with a pin above middle finger 5 x 5 x 3 layout which is also on my Reality and Altered Reality. These three balls really stair step well with the Reality being the superstar big ball and the Altered and Check being good transitional options when the Reality starts to burn up a bit and give that flat 10/4 pin look. I find the Altered to be better when you need a shiny poppy big ball that has length where the Check gives me Phaze 2 vibes with its strong, round motion. The Check also takes surface adjustments very well as I have had it anywhere from 4K Fast to 1000 and it doesn’t miss a beat depending on your need.

If you are in need of an asymmetric ball and the stronger Reality and Gem type balls don’t fit your game or bowling center, give the Reality Check a look.

The newest addition to the 900 series line is the 900 Global Reality Check. The new Reality Check comes to us after the Altered Reality was banned in certain events by USBC. The Reality Check has the S84 Beta hybrid coverstock compared to the Altered Reality that featured the S84 Response Pearl Coverstock. I could definitely tell the difference between these two balls, the Reality Check is much earlier and smoother down lane. The Reality check is a smooth asymmetrical option that Global has been missing over the last couple of years. I think that this ball will get plenty of play on all types of patterns. I think that this ball will be a good step down from a Reality when it starts to burn up. You can switch to the Reality Check and get the controllability you need in the front part of the lane while getting more down lane motion. The Reality Check is the third ball in the Reality line and features a S84 Beta hybrid coverstock along with the 4K Fast finish as the surface. The Reality and Altered Reality are pieces that begin the motion to the pocket a little earlier than I like. When comparing them to the Physix line they have an earlier shape and are more forward like the Idol line for my speed and rev rate category.

Because of the shape of the Reality line I use them on the fresh house shots or in the first few games of tournaments so I can control the pocket with an earlier motion. The Reality with its solid cover will be a smoother shape off the dry compared to the quicker response hybrid cover of the Reality Check. On pattern lengths for tournament play I will use the Reality Check on lengths of 39 to 41 feet depending on the lane surface and volume of the pattern.

So far I have had more success with the Reality Check on the 42’ higher volume house shot and have not used it much on patterns since I have not bowled on many shorter higher volume ones since the release of the Reality Check.

I liked the Reality and Altered Reality and the Reality Check is a cleaner combination of them both.  The Reality Check is a two part solid one part pearl hybrid that gets through the fronts very easy.  There has to be some OIL for me to use my Reality or my Altered, but the Reality Check is clean enough to use right out of the gate.  I can use it to get through the fronts but not go crazy on the backend, which is the perfect use for hybrids.  If you’re a fan of the Reality series, the Reality Check is a must have!

  The new 900 Global ball release is the Reality Check.  My favorite 900 Global ball of all time for me is the Reality.  So when they released the Reality Check with a Hybird cover I couldn't wait till drill it.  The Hybird cover is 2 part solid and 1 part pearl.  I drilled the first one pin down with a 5 inch pin.  Very smooth and predictable reaction for me.  Its a couple feet longer than the original Reality as far as length. Also way slower response than the Altered Reality.  So to me its a perfect fit in the line.
I've been able to use on house and sport patterns with very good success.  Its below the Reality and a RG Gem but stronger than a Phaze 2 or a Wolverine Dark Moss.
I have drilled several Reality Checks in my shop for multiple different styles.
Very good addition to the 900 Global Line.
